How Common Is The Last Name Klemt? popularity and diffusion
The surname Klemt is the 214,270th most common surname on earth, borne by around 1 in 3,795,597 people. This surname occurs predominantly in Europe, where 93 percent of Klemt reside; 86 percent reside in Western Europe and 86 percent reside in Germanic Europe.
It is most commonly used in Germany, where it is held by 1,631 people, or 1 in 49,360. In Germany Klemt is primarily found in: North Rhine-Westphalia, where 17 percent are found, Saxony, where 15 percent are found and Brandenburg, where 15 percent are found. Without taking into account Germany this last name is found in 18 countries. It is also common in The United States, where 6 percent are found and Poland, where 5 percent are found.
